在管理Linux服务器时,了解服务器的公共IP地址非常重要。公共IP地址是服务器在互联网上与其他设备通信的地址。本文将指导您如何在Linux服务器上轻松查看公共IP地址。
使用curl命令
一种快速简便的 是使用curl命令。打开终端并输入以下命令:
curl -s ifconfig.me
这将返回服务器的公共IP地址。
使用wget命令
wget命令也可以用于查看公共IP地址。在终端中输入:
wget -qO- ifconfig.me
使用dig命令
dig命令可以解析域名并获取其相关信息,包括公共IP地址。输入以下命令:
dig +short myip.opendns.com @resolver1.opendns.com
将显示服务器的公共IP地址。
使用ip命令
ip命令提供有关网络接口和路由的详细报告。使用以下命令:
ip addr show | grep "inet " | awk '{print $2}' | cut -d/ -f1
这将打印服务器的公共IP地址。
使用nmcli命令
nmcli命令可用于管理网络连接。输入以下命令:
nmcli -t -f ipv4.address connection show
这将显示服务器的公共IP地址。
其他
还有其他几种 可以查看Linux服务器的公共IP地址。您可以在浏览器中访问WhatIsMyIP之类的网站,或者查看网络接口的配置(例如通过使用ifconfig命令)。
值得注意的是,服务器的公共IP地址可能会随着时间的推移而改变,尤其是在使用动态IP分配的情况下。因此,定期检查您的公共IP地址非常重要,以确保您始终具有准确的信息。